Showing 36 of 93 projects
A Zod-inspired schema builder for runtime value parsing and validation in Go, featuring a concise API and zero dependencies.
Automatically generate client-side JavaScript validation from Laravel validation rules without writing JavaScript code.
A jQuery plugin for validating form inputs using HTML data attributes, keeping markup clean from JavaScript.
A Vue.js component for entering and validating international telephone numbers with country flags and formatting.
A lightweight, type-safe form validation library for Vue 3 using the Composition API.
A jQuery framework for building and validating responsive HTML5 forms with on-the-spot validation and adaptive layouts.
A Vue.js library for easy input of currency formatted numbers using the Intl.NumberFormat API.
Declarative bindings that connect Ant Design components to Formik forms with minimal configuration.
A Flutter package for building card-based settings forms with Material and Cupertino style support.
A free, open-source Vue-based visual low-code form editor for creating custom forms with support for both PC (element-plus) and mobile (vant).
A collection of lightweight vanilla JavaScript web components for building rich, responsive user interfaces across all platforms.
A model-driven Flutter form library inspired by Angular Reactive Forms, providing two-way binding and validation.
A Flutter package providing an animated, customizable credit card input form with beautiful UX.
A lightweight SwiftUI framework for creating customizable floating label text fields with validation and RTL support.
A Swift framework for validating text field and text view inputs with customizable conditions and validators.
An Angular 2+ module that generates HTML forms from JSON Schema definitions.
A React Native form library with Bootstrap-like syntax, styled-components styling, and built-in redux-form and Immutable.js integration.
A headless, model-based form validation library for Vue.js 3 with full TypeScript support and a Vuelidate-like API.
A computed property-based validation framework for Ember.js applications.
A JavaScript library for building credit card forms with validation, formatting, and card type detection.
An Ember.js addon for managing and validating changes to objects with a Data Down, Actions Up (DDAU) approach.
A customizable phone number input component with country picker for React Native applications.
A Swift UITextField subclass for adding input masks to format data like credit cards, phone numbers, and dates.
A custom UITextField library with floating placeholder and error label for iOS apps.
A React form library inspired by Angular Reactive Forms, offering UI-independent form control trees with zero dependencies.
A collection of pre-built, tested ActiveModel/ActiveRecord validators for common data formats like email, phone, and credit cards.
Vue form components designed for seamless server-side validation, especially with Laravel backends.
ASP.NET Core MVC library that transforms server-side validations to client-side without writing JavaScript.
A cross-browser JavaScript library for HTML5 form validation with consistent behavior across browsers.
A Flutter package for masked text input with customizable masks and money formatting.
A Svelte library for generating dynamic, reactive forms with custom field types and validation.
A validation library for ember-changeset that uses simple functions and POJOs for composable form validations.
A CakePHP plugin providing localized validation classes and translations for international applications.
A simple, lightweight, and powerful field validation library for Android applications.
A lightweight Angular library for cleaner, declarative validation error messages in forms.
A Laravel package for dry-run request validation to provide real-time feedback without executing controller logic.
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.